It’s not that I don’t adore Sala Thai’s succulent, four-star (in heat factor) green curry with tofu ($12.95).

Or its thoroughly satisfying shrimp pad Thai ($13.95).

Or its super-sweet Thai coffee ($2.50).

And it’s not that I don’t appreciate the friendly servers or the pleasant dining area, with its year-round Christmas lights.

The real reason I’m a huge fan of Sala Thai is, if you’re trying to get to a movie at the Cobb theater across Indiantown Road from the strip-center restaurant, just say the word.

From your lips to the chef’s ear, and the next thing you know you’re watching 10 minutes of trailers, but on a full stomach.

Sala Thai: 103 S. US Highway 1 (Jupiter Square), Jupiter; 561-747-6944; SalaThaiFL.com

A TASTE OF ART

Art of the canvas meets art of the kitchen next week when the Cultural Council of Palm Beach County hosts its Taste of Art bash. The council folks invite the public to come (in cocktail attire) and mingle at their Lake Worth headquarters, sip some festive cocktails and savor small bites prepared by chefs from La Bonne Bouche, Dave’s Last Resort & Raw Bar and South Shores Tavern & Patio Bar.

It all unfolds against a colorful backdrop of artwork by local artists. (Think funky holiday presents!)

A Taste of Art takes place Thursday Dec. 6 from 6 to 9 p.m. at the Cultural Council headquarters, 601 Lake Avenue, Lake Worth.
